The Rom you are testing A95x F2 is only
2/16
Your Box is 4/32
So system only looks for/needs to read 2 gigs of Ram.

Ethernet lan is a whole different story.
Maybe try USB Ethernet Dongle if you really need wired .
It's possible a Rom from another S905X2 will yield working Lan.
However you may lose wifi/bluetooth..
So is a coin toss...

How are you casting your android phone screen to Slimbox? Airstream doesn't seem to work for me, I do have wifi/bt switched off though because I just plug a network cable in it.
Casting can be a little touch and go..

For me, Chromecast only works for casting Chrome tabs or my desktop using Chrome browser with the AirReceiver app. (make sure 'Google Cast' option is enabled in AirReceiver)

To cast from my phone tho, I have to use Screencast (on phone) and Miracast (on box). It needs the box's WiFi turned on, and the VPN turned off for it to work. (WiFi doesnt need to be connected if you are using ethernet)
NOTE: on my older phone Screencast is called 'Smart View'.. works the same way tho

    I have found out how to root SlimRom with Magisk:

    1. Root SlimRom via the settings
    Then you will have "Superuser" rooting.

    2. Install TWRP
    You don't need to, but you can install your TWRP image permanently via the TWRP app:

    3. Extract boot.img
    You need to extract "boot.img" in TWRP:
    Code:
    cat /dev/block/boot > /sdcard/boot.img

    4. Patch the stock boot.img with Magisk manager app
    Install Magisk manager apk.
    Press the upper install button and select the stock boot.img.
    Magisk will create a patched boot.img.

    5. Now unroot in SlimBox settings

    6. Flash the patched boot.img in TWRP by selecting install, then image, then choose the file, to "boot"

    7. Finally flash Magisk.zip in TWRP


    Thats it.

    This is only good for android 7 images, Android 9 (which most people are using) is totally different.
    To root slimbox you only need patch the current boot.img
    In twrp :
    cat /dev/block/boot > /sdcard/boot.img

    Then use magisk to patch the img

    Reboot to twrp

    Flash the patched boot.img to boot.

    Reboot
